The common symptoms of UTI are a strong and persistent urge to urinate, a burning sensation while urinating, passing frequent and small amounts of urine, strong-smelling urine, pelvic pain, and cloudy urine. But the symptoms vary depending on the age, gender, and what part of the urinary tract has been infected.
